Suicide terrorism is a tactic that has been used by various groups around the world for political and ideological reasons. The strategic logic behind suicide terrorism lies in its ability to generate fear and destabilize a society, thereby achieving the group's objectives.
One key aspect of suicide terrorism is its symbolic value. By using their own lives as a weapon, suicide terrorists send a message to the targeted society, often related to their grievances or demands. This message can be amplified through media coverage of the attack, which can reach a wider audience and potentially sway public opinion in favor of the group's cause.
Another reason that groups resort to suicide terrorism is its effectiveness in achieving their goals. Suicide attacks are typically highly targeted, with the intention of causing maximum destruction and loss of life. They can also be difficult to prevent, as the attackers are willing to die in the process and may be able to infiltrate secure areas.
However, suicide terrorism is not a tactic that is easily sustained over time. It can lead to a backlash from the targeted society and can also create internal divisions within the group, as not all members may be willing to carry out or support suicide attacks. Additionally, the use of suicide terrorism may undermine the group's legitimacy and moral standing, as it involves the intentional killing of innocent civilians.
In conclusion, the strategic logic of suicide terrorism lies in its ability to generate fear and destabilize a society, as well as its symbolic value and effectiveness in achieving the group's objectives. However, it is a tactic that is not easily sustained and can have negative consequences for the group, both externally and internally.
